Ingredients
Scale
Cookies:
- 1 ½ cups (339g) unsalted butter, softened
- 1 ¼ cups (250g) granulated sugar
- ¼ cup (50g) packed light brown sugar
- 2 large eggs
- 2 teaspoons cake batter extract
- 3 teaspoons baking powder
- 1 teaspoon salt
- 4 cups (492g) all-purpose flour
- 1 cup sprinkles
Frosting:
- 1 cup (226g) unsalted butter, softened
- 5 cups (575g) powdered sugar
- ½ teaspoon cake batter extract (or vanilla extract)
- ¼ teaspoon salt
- 2–4 tablespoons heavy whipping cream
Instructions
- Preheat Oven: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C) and prepare two cookie sheets by lining them with parchment paper or silicone baking mats to prevent sticking.
- Cream Butter and Sugars: In a large mixing bowl, cream together the softened unsalted butter, granulated sugar, and packed light brown sugar until the mixture is light in color and fluffy in texture, which usually takes about 3-4 minutes.
- Add Eggs and Extract: Add the eggs one at a time to the creamed mixture, mixing well after each addition. Then stir in the cake batter extract to infuse the dough with its signature flavor.
- Incorporate Dry Ingredients: Mix in the baking powder and salt, then gradually add the all-purpose flour, mixing until the dough becomes smooth and well combined.
- Fold in Sprinkles: Gently fold in the sprinkles ensuring they are evenly distributed throughout the dough without overmixing, to maintain their shape and color.
- Form Cookies: Scoop out 2 to 3 tablespoon-sized balls of dough and place them onto the prepared cookie sheets, flattening each slightly so they bake evenly.
- Bake: Bake small cookies for 13–16 minutes or larger cookies for 18–20 minutes, or until the edges turn golden and the centers are set.
- Cool Cookies: Remove cookies from the oven and allow them to cool completely on wire racks before frosting.
- Prepare Frosting: In a clean bowl, beat the softened butter until smooth and creamy. Gradually add the powdered sugar, mixing well after each addition.
- Add Flavor and Texture: Mix in the cake batter or vanilla extract and salt, then blend in the heavy whipping cream 2 tablespoons at a time until the frosting reaches your desired consistency.
- Frost and Decorate: Frost the cooled cookies generously with the prepared frosting and top with extra sprinkles for a festive finish.
Notes
- Use jimmies-style sprinkles instead of nonpareils to avoid color bleeding and maintain vibrant color throughout baking.
- If using salted butter, reduce the added salt in the dough and omit salt in the frosting to balance flavors.
- Cookie dough balls, baked cookies, or frosted cookies can be frozen for up to 3 months—wrap well to preserve freshness.
- If cake batter extract is unavailable, substitute with a mix of vanilla and butter extracts to mimic the flavor.
